Transaction 2562ba265f766322fe4cea30a41017e9e4202349c692543b288949d028a39634
1 Input
1 Output
-
2562ba265f766322fe4cea30a41017e9e4202349c692543b288949d028a39634:0
- value
- 509252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2c059bb0a8e7839ce29933368a1adb37689a8bf4 OP_EQUAL
- address
- 35hnNeSgqtTmgaUo3yVXvbXhqrKjjG9qkA